[PATCH] sched: implement cpu_clock(cpu) high-speed time source



Implement the cpu_clock(cpu) interface for kernel-internal use:
high-speed (but slightly incorrect) per-cpu clock constructed from
sched_clock().

This API, unused at the moment, will be used in the future by blktrace,
by the softlockup-watchdog, by printk and by lockstat.

/*
 * For kernel-internal use: high-speed (but slightly incorrect) per-cpu
 * clock constructed from sched_clock():
 */
unsigned long long cpu_clock(int cpu)
{
	struct rq *rq = cpu_rq(cpu);
	unsigned long long now;
	unsigned long flags;

	spin_lock_irqsave(&rq->lock, flags);
	now = rq_clock(rq);
	spin_unlock_irqrestore(&rq->lock, flags);

	return now;
}
